Cloud Engineer – Ofwat

Job description

In this role you will be expected to cover the following areas:

Cloud and M365 Administration:

  • Assist in managing and maintaining Microsoft Azure cloud environments, including Azure Blob Storage and Entra (Azure Active Directory).
  • Help administer Microsoft 365 (M365) services, including Exchange, SharePoint, and Teams.
  • Support the deployment and management of Virtual Desktop Infrastructure (VDI) on Azure.
  • Assist with Intune and Autopilot for device management, configuration, and deployment.

On-Premises Infrastructure:

  • Support the maintenance and administration of on-premises Active Directory, including user account management and group policies.
  • Help manage VMware virtualised environments and HP ProLiant servers.
  • Assist in ensuring the security, performance, and reliability of on-premises servers and infrastructure.
  • Participate in monitoring system health and troubleshooting issues as they arise.

Networking:

  • Assist in monitoring and managing on-premises networking infrastructure, including routers, switches, and firewalls.
  • Help troubleshoot basic networking issues in coordination with senior engineers.

Collaboration with Senior Engineers & DevOps Teams:

  • Work closely with senior engineers to support and maintain CI/CD pipelines and infrastructure-as-code (IaC) practices.
  • Collaborate with developers and DevOps teams to help optimise cloud and on-premises environments for performance and reliability.

Security & Compliance:

  • Support the implementation of security best practices in cloud and on-premises environments.
  • Assist in maintaining compliance with organisational security standards, including managing identity and access controls.

Person specification

To be successful in this role you will need the below essential experience, skills, knowledge and attributes:

Experience, skills and knowledge 

  1. Lead criterion: 1-2 years of experience in cloud engineering, system administration or IT support.
  2. Lead criterion: Some experience and understanding of Microsoft Azure cloud services.
  3. Familiarity with Microsoft 365 (M365) administration, including Exchange, SharePoint, and Teams.
  4. Knowledge of Active Directory, including user account management.
  5. Some experience with Windows Server environments.
  6. Interest in Linux Red Hat or other Linux-based operating systems.
  7. Basic networking knowledge, including understanding of VLANs, firewalls, and VPNs.
  8. Willingness to learn and grow in a collaborative team environment.
  9. Basic scripting skills in PowerShell or Bash.
  10. Familiarity with Microsoft Intune and Autopilot for device management.

Attributes

  • Committed learner
  • Delivers outcomes
  • Makes relationships count

More Information